Was Sie tun werden

In this role, you will be responsible for ensuring product continuity of supply for all materials that fall under their assigned portfolio of products. You will also collaborate closely with the manufacturing sites by monitoring available capacity, monitoring and managing component availability to ensure supply plans can be fulfilled, and actively mitigating and resolving any product supply and/or customer service issues. You will also manage inventory levels and the deployment of finished goods according to customer demands and company objectives.

Key Responsibilities

  • Accountable to meet or exceed the Open Stock SKU's UFR (Unit Fill Rate) and OTIF-D Product Availability targets for assigned brands and projects.

  • Conduct analysis, communication and corrective action for out of stock situations.

  • Develop supply plans based on current inventory position, supplier lead times, unconstrained open stock and promotional forecasts, supplier capacity, safety stock requirements, etc.

  • Deploy inventory planning strategies to maintain and improve service levels and optimize inventory investment; Meet monthly inventory and DOS targets; Actively manage SLOB disposition.

  • Resolve exceptions; collaborate with relevant business partners in making trade-offs that balance supply and demand; update, communicate and execute the agreed supply plan.

  • Collaborate with business partners to support new product introductions and promotional activities as needed.

  • Lead change management and CIP initiatives with both internal and external partners.

  • Actively support the DSR (Demand Supply Review) process; elevate unresolved supply planning issues, provide insights on risks or opportunities presented.

  • Establish collaborative relationships with multiple functions: Internal and External Suppliers, Global Planning and Affiliate Management Group, Marketing, Sales Strategy, Project Management, Trade Customization Planning, Demand Planning, Customer Service, Ecosystems, Material Master, Distribution and Transportation, Quality Assurance, Finance, US & Global counterparts.

  • Act as the main point of contact for Canada supply with your assigned domestic and global suppliers.

  • Communicate a 12-18 month rolling forecast to assigned suppliers on a monthly basis.
